Text analysis is the process of extracting meaning from text data. It can be used to understand unstructured text data, such as social media posts or customer reviews, and has a wide range of applications in fields such as sentiment analysis, topic modeling, and predictive analytics.
Text Analysis Significance
Text analysis can be used for a variety of purposes, such as sentiment analysis, topic modeling, and predictive analytics. Sentiment analysis is the process of extracting emotions from text data. It can be used to understand customer sentiment, measure the success of a marketing campaign, or track the mood of a population. Topic modeling is the process of identifying the topics present in a text document. It can be used to automatically categorize documents, understand the content of a document, or find similar documents. Predictive analytics is the process of using historical data to make predictions about future events. It can be used to predict customer behavior, identify trends, or forecast demand.
Disadvantages of Performing Text Analysis
There can be several disadvantages to performing text analysis, depending on the application. For example, if text analysis is being used for predictive analytics, it can be difficult to accurately predict future events. Additionally, if text analysis is being used for sentiment analysis, it can be difficult to determine the overall sentiment of a text document if it contains a mix of positive and negative sentiment.
Tools used to Perform Text Analysis
There are a variety of tools that can be used to perform text analysis. Some of the most popular include:
- Natural Language Processing (NLP) libraries: These libraries provide algorithms and tools for processing human language data. Popular NLP libraries include NLTK, SpaCy, and TextBlob.
- Text Mining Frameworks: These frameworks provide tools and libraries for text mining tasks such as document classification, entity recognition, and topic modeling. Popular text mining frameworks include Apache Solr, Apache Mahout, and Weka.
- Manual Coding: This is the process of manually labeling or categorizing text data. This can be done using a spreadsheet application such as Microsoft Excel or a text editor such as Notepad++.
Text Analysis vs. Other Similar Terms
Text analysis is sometimes confused with other terms, such as text mining, text analytics, and natural language processing (NLP). Text mining is a more general term that refers to any process of extracting data from text, regardless of the purpose. Text analytics is a term that is often used interchangeably with text analysis, but it can also refer to the application of statistical methods to textual data. NLP is a field of artificial intelligence that deals with the automatic manipulation of human language, and it includes text analysis as one of its subfields.
What exactly is text analysis? In its simplest form, text analysis is the process of turning unstructured text data into structured data that can be further analyzed. This can be done using a variety of methods, such as Natural Language Processing (NLP), text mining, or manual coding.